• Three 16.9-ounce bottles of roasted hazelnut oil for drizzling on salads or baking into cakes or bread
• Made from hazelnuts harvested exclusively in western France
• More natural antioxidants than refined nut oils; very high in omega 9, the best mono-unsaturated fat
• Hand roasted in cast iron kettles before being expeller pressed, then lightly filtered and bottled
• Handcrafted in small batches in Saumur, France

This oil is delicious and must be stored in the refrigerator after opening. It does not go solid, and the expiration is about 1 year beyond the purchase date. It can be used up to medium-high heat. I've made some excellent marinades, baked goods, and vinegrettes with this oil. You generally do not want to substitute all the oil in a recipe with this, as it will impart too much hazelnut flavor.

As a German, I cannot live without this oil. Try cooked carrots with a pinch of sugar and this oil. Do not fry or cook with it, just add it plenty AFTER cooking. The aroma is a dream, and it tastes grandious!!
